Chinaunix首页 | 论坛 | 博客
  • 博客访问: 1175805
  • 博文数量: 115
  • 博客积分: 950
  • 博客等级: 准尉
  • 技术积分: 1734
  • 用 户 组: 普通用户
  • 注册时间: 2011-12-08 20:46
文章分类

全部博文(115)

文章存档

2015年(5)

2014年(28)

2013年(42)

2012年(40)

分类: LINUX

2012-08-13 18:09:10

    装完ubuntu的系统,在修改切换不同工作区的快捷键时候不知道为何,在switch to
workspace1的时候就会出现"This key is not writeable"的错误。


    系统版本:11.10

    这个版本的ubuntu使用的是gnome3(或者是unity,不太确定是哪个)的界面,和之前11.04的gnome2的界面完全不一样,自然也就有些不习惯。
    下载安装gconf.editor后,修改快捷键时遇到上述问题----"This key is not writeable"
   
    在网上寻觅相应的解决方案时候发现有一位:

1. /apps/metacity/general/button_layout不能修改。采用如下删除命令后重启的方案:

点击(此处)折叠或打开

  1. sudo rm /home/username/.gconf/apps/metacity/general/%gconf.xml
  2. sudo rm /home/username/.gconf/apps/metacity/%gconf.xml
    就是删除当前用户目录下.gconf相应的xml。当然他使用的命令是解决其自身的问题,我们
需要根据实际情况有所变动。
    但是我在实际解决时候发现这个方案无效。即使是删除了gconf整个目录,也无济于事。
参考网页:

    继续寻寻觅觅,找到另外一位:
2. 直接修改/etc/gconf/2/path文件,把其中的"readonly"修改为"readwrite",然后重启。
    依样画葫芦后,发现其实还不能解决自己的问题。
参考网页:gconf-editor提示this key is not writable解决方法

解决:
    搜索/etc/gconf目录下switch_to_workspace关键字,发现在gconf.xml.defaults, gconf.xml.mandatory两个目录下都有一个xml文档,查看其中内容发现居然是有关与switch to workspace1的设置,而且只有switch to workspace1的设置。果断移位到别处(还是担心是否会
有其特殊作用的),然后重启后,一切OK


总结:
    在系统中有两类gconf的设置:
        一种是用户级别的特殊设置,在home目录下的.gconf文件夹中的
        一种的系统级别设置,在/etc/gconf中设置

    鉴于之前有在系统级别上做了相关的设置后,其作用
居然/竟然覆盖了用户级别的设置。

    最后附上之前在/etc/gconf/gconf.xml.defaults目录下的xml设置:

点击(此处)折叠或打开

  1. disabled

阅读(1603) | 评论(0) | 转发(0) |
0

上一篇:PUSH指令

下一篇:vim 同时打开两/多个文件

给主人留下些什么吧!~~